Sigmund Freud
An Austrian neurologist and the founder of psychoanalysis, a method for treating psychopathology through dialogue between a patient and a psychoanalyst.
Biological Urges
Fundamental instinctive impulses that drive behaviors necessary for survival, such as hunger, thirst, and reproduction.
Narcolepsy
A sleep disorder characterized by excessive sleepiness, sleep paralysis, hallucinations, and in some cases episodes of cataplexy (partial or total loss of muscle control).
Sleepwalking
A disorder that involves walking or carrying out complex behaviors while not fully awake, typically occurring during deep sleep.
